Transaction 53150e84f0121e333a1a86603ac1013da672c1726a62779164c37ba9d636647d
1 Input
1 Output
-
53150e84f0121e333a1a86603ac1013da672c1726a62779164c37ba9d636647d:0
- value
- 397978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 effd19a29aa9cda6057807a9f9feb0c8b149563c OP_EQUAL
- address
- 3PZxd6anqiwczterDApMzHXMQzQyJRpm26